The Senior Project Manager will work on general aviation and non-hub commercial service airports. Projects include federal and state funded airport improvement programs as well as locally funded projects at public and private use airports.

Requirements

Direction and management of FAA and State DOT aviation projects within an assigned client base.

Management of the entire life cycle of a project: capital improvement planning, grant facilitation, land acquisition, design, bidding construction, and close out to meet project goals on time and on budget.

Compliance with objectives contained within the statewide aviation systems plans, individual airport master plans, safety regulations, environmental laws, federal land acquisition, federal grant assurance requirements, all federal and state design standards, and airspace matter.

Knowledge and application of FAA Advisory Circulars for airport design and construction including runways, taxiways, aircraft parking aprons, grading/drainage, and pavement markings.

Development of contract specifications and bid estimates.

Coordination of engineering design staff and other disciplines to meet objectives.
